What Is a Notis Slide Projector and What Are Its Main Components?
A Notis slide projector is a mechanical and optical device designed to display photographic slides by projecting enlarged images onto a screen or wall. Popular before the rise of digital photography, these projectors allowed people to share vacation memories, educational presentations, and professional photography with larger audiences.
At its core, a Notis slide projector transforms a small transparent slide into a large, viewable image. It does this through a carefully coordinated system of light, lenses, and slide-handling mechanisms. Understanding these components makes it easier to appreciate how the entire projector functions.
The Main Components of a Notis Slide Projector
Projection Lamp
The lamp serves as the projector’s light source. It produces an intense beam of light powerful enough to pass through the slide and create a bright image on the projection surface.
A weak or aging bulb often results in dim projections, making lamp condition critical to image quality.
Condenser Lens System
Located between the lamp and the slide, the condenser lenses focus and direct the light evenly across the entire slide.
This ensures:
- Uniform brightness.
- Reduced dark spots.
- Improved image clarity.
Slide Holder or Tray
The slide holder positions each mounted photographic slide precisely in the optical path.
Depending on the Notis model, users may:
- Insert slides manually.
- Use an automated tray system.
- Advance slides using a remote control mechanism.
Projection Lens
The projection lens enlarges the illuminated slide image and focuses it onto the screen.
Users can rotate the focus ring to sharpen details and compensate for slight differences in projection distance.
Cooling Fan
Projection lamps generate significant heat during operation. The built-in fan prevents overheating by circulating air through the projector housing.
Without adequate cooling, excessive heat could:
- Damage slides.
- Shorten bulb lifespan.
- Affect internal components.
Why These Components Matter
Each part performs a specific task, but they work together as one system. The lamp provides illumination, the condenser lenses shape the light, the slide holder positions the image, the projection lens enlarges it, and the cooling fan protects the equipment.
When any component fails or becomes dirty, the overall projection quality suffers. Regular maintenance and proper handling help preserve both the projector and valuable slide collections.
How Does a Notis Slide Projector Work Step by Step?
Understanding how a Notis slide projector works becomes much easier when you break the process into individual stages. Although the technology predates digital displays, the projection sequence is remarkably efficient and relies on straightforward optical principles.
Step 1: The Projector Powers On
When you switch on the Notis slide projector, electricity flows to the projection lamp and cooling fan. The fan immediately begins circulating air to prevent excessive heat buildup inside the unit.
At the same time, the high-intensity lamp produces a concentrated beam of light that will eventually carry the image to the screen.
Step 2: A Slide Moves into Position
The mounted 35mm slide is inserted manually or advanced through a slide tray mechanism. The projector positions the slide precisely in the optical path.
Proper alignment is essential because even a slight shift can affect focus and image centering.
Step 3: Light Passes Through the Slide
The condenser lens system gathers and directs the lamp’s light evenly across the transparent photographic slide.
As the light travels through the slide, it carries the image information embedded in the film. The darker and lighter portions of the slide determine how much light passes through different areas.
Step 4: The Projection Lens Enlarges the Image
After passing through the slide, the image reaches the projection lens. This lens magnifies the tiny photograph many times over and projects it onto a screen or smooth wall surface.
Users can adjust the focus ring until the projected image appears sharp and detailed.
Step 5: The Image Appears on the Screen
The audience sees an enlarged version of the original slide. When the presentation continues, the next slide advances into place and the entire process repeats within seconds.
The Projection Process at a Glance
- Turn on the projector.
- The lamp produces bright light.
- The cooling fan regulates temperature.
- A slide moves into the optical pathway.
- Condenser lenses distribute light evenly.
- Light passes through the slide image.
- The projection lens enlarges the picture.
- The image appears clearly on the screen.
Why This Process Was Revolutionary
Before computers and digital projectors became common, this technology allowed people to share photographs with entire classrooms, clubs, and families simultaneously. It transformed small pieces of film into immersive visual experiences, making storytelling more engaging and interactive.
What Types of Slides Can a Notis Slide Projector Use?
One of the most common questions among new collectors and vintage projector owners is whether a Notis slide projector can accommodate different types of photographic slides. The answer depends on the specific model, but most Notis projectors were designed primarily for standard 35mm mounted slides.
Knowing which slides are compatible can help prevent equipment damage and ensure the best possible viewing experience.
Standard 35mm Mounted Slides
The vast majority of Notis slide projectors use 35mm transparency slides mounted in 2 × 2-inch frames. These slides were widely used from the 1950s through the 1990s for both personal and professional presentations.
They typically feature:
- Color-positive photographic images.
- Cardboard, plastic, or glass mounts.
- Individual labeling for easy organization.
Because these slides were the industry standard, they remain the easiest type to find in antique shops, family collections, and online marketplaces.
Cardboard-Mounted Slides
Cardboard mounts were an affordable and popular choice for home photographers. They securely held the film in place while allowing smooth advancement through projector trays.
Advantages include:
- Lightweight construction.
- Cost-effective production.
- Easy handwritten identification.
However, older cardboard mounts may warp over time if exposed to humidity.
Plastic-Mounted Slides
Plastic mounts became increasingly common because they offered greater durability and consistency.
Benefits include:
- Better resistance to moisture.
- Reduced bending and warping.
- Improved fit within automated slide trays.
Many collectors prefer plastic-mounted slides for frequent presentations due to their reliability.
Glass-Mounted Slides
Some specialized photographic slides were sealed between thin sheets of glass. These mounts protected delicate film and allowed projection of images requiring precise flatness.
Glass-mounted slides offer:
- Enhanced image stability.
- Protection from dust and handling.
- Preservation of valuable transparencies.
Their main drawback is increased weight, which may not work efficiently in every automatic tray system.
How to Check Slide Compatibility
Before inserting slides into a Notis projector, take a few moments to verify compatibility:
- Consult the projector’s instruction manual.
- Confirm the slide measures approximately 2 × 2 inches.
- Inspect mounts for damage or warping.
- Test automated trays carefully with unfamiliar slide types.
- Avoid forcing slides into the mechanism.
Using incompatible or damaged slides can cause jams, scratches, or unnecessary wear on the projector.

Common Problems With Notis Slide Projectors and How to Fix Them
Like any vintage equipment, a Notis slide projector can develop issues after years of storage or repeated use. Fortunately, many of the most common problems are easy to diagnose and resolve with basic maintenance and careful handling.
Understanding these issues can help extend the life of your projector while protecting valuable slide collections.
The Projector Won’t Turn On
If the projector shows no signs of power, start with the simplest explanations before assuming a major failure.
Possible causes:
- Unplugged or damaged power cord.
- Faulty electrical outlet.
- Blown internal fuse.
- Defective power switch.
How to fix it:
- Verify the outlet works with another device.
- Inspect the power cord for visible damage.
- Check the fuse if your model allows replacement.
- Refer to the owner’s manual for troubleshooting guidance.
Dim or Dark Projected Images
A weak image often points to lamp-related issues.
Possible causes:
- Aging projection bulb.
- Dust accumulation inside the optical path.
- Improper lamp installation.
How to fix it:
- Replace the bulb with the correct specification.
- Clean accessible optical components carefully.
- Ensure the lamp is seated properly.
Avoid touching replacement bulbs with bare fingers, as oils from the skin can shorten their lifespan.
Slides Become Stuck or Jam
Slide jams are among the most frequent complaints with older projectors.
Possible causes:
- Warped slide mounts.
- Dirty slide mechanisms.
- Misaligned trays.
- Forcing the advance control.
How to fix it:
- Remove damaged slides from circulation.
- Clean the slide path gently.
- Reload trays according to manufacturer instructions.
- Advance slides slowly and smoothly.
Never force a jammed mechanism, as doing so can damage gears or scratch slides.
Blurry Images
A projected image that lacks sharpness can usually be corrected quickly.
Possible causes:
- Incorrect focus adjustment.
- Dirty projection lens.
- Slightly bent slide mounts.
- Improper projector distance.
How to fix it:
- Adjust the focus ring gradually.
- Clean the lens using a microfiber cloth and lens cleaner.
- Replace damaged mounts.
- Reposition the projector as needed.
Excessive Heat or Unusual Noise
Vintage projectors naturally generate heat, but excessive temperatures or loud noises may signal maintenance needs.
Possible causes:
- Blocked ventilation openings.
- Dust-clogged cooling fan.
- Worn fan components.
How to fix it:
- Clear ventilation areas.
- Remove dust using compressed air where appropriate.
- Have persistent mechanical noises inspected by a qualified technician.
Preventive Maintenance Tips
To reduce future problems:
- Store the projector in a dry, dust-free environment.
- Operate it periodically to keep moving parts functional.
- Clean lenses and slide trays regularly.
- Allow the projector to cool before storing it.
- Handle slides by their edges to prevent fingerprints.
